Air Lease Lowers CAPEX, Supports Rental Relief Demand from Airlines



Reuters reported that Air Lease will reduce capital expenditures on new aircraft to enhance liquidity and fulfill airline’s needs for rental relief.

Air Lease is working with aircraft manufacturers to modify its delivery schedule, according to Reuters.

Reuters noted that Air Lease has already provided $125 million in rentals to its airline customers.
